Brothers raked in 15.20 crores on its 1st Friday at the Box Office in India. The movie has taken 2nd Highest Opening in 2015, after Salman Khan’s Bajrangi Bhaijaan.
The Day 1 collection mark Akshay Kumar’s Biggest Opening figure. His last film that opened well was Rowdy Rathore back in 2012, with 15.01 crores. However, this is Sidharth Malhotra’s 2nd Highest Opener. His last film Ek Villain had collected 16.72 crores on its Day 1.

The movie is expected to take a huge jump today. Last year Singham Returns had managed to rake in over 32 crores on 15th Aug, while in 2012 Ek Tha Tiger made a business of 32.92 crores. Will Brothers score more and shatter the previous 15th Aug record or not, is to be seen!
